Misty Windows Double glazing can reduce your energy bills by retaining heat and energy in your home. However should your windows become cloudy, it can prevent them from performing at their best. This is caused when moisture is trapped between the glass. It can be an indication that your heating system is not functioning properly or that the window is damaged. It is best to ensure that your windows are ventilated properly. It is recommended to open your windows for a few minutes every day or make use of window trickle vents to keep your home smelling fresh and prevent the formation of condensation. If this does not solve the problem, it might be time to replace your double-glazing units around me. If a window is misty, it usually means that the seal between the two panes is broken. This could be due the buildup of condensation in UK homes, or it could be a sign of damaged windows. In any case, this is a serious issue that should be addressed quickly to prevent further damage. Many people think that they will need to replace the entire window frame if it's become smoky but this isn't the situation. The frame itself can be in excellent condition and just requires an upgrade to a sealed unit to solve the problem. This is typically less expensive than replacing the entire window and you can upgrade to energy-efficient models that are A-rated. One of the biggest factors that impact the performance of a window is the quality of the material used to make it. This includes the type and quality of glass used in the construction of the window. The sealant's quality will also determine how long the window will last, as well as whether it's waterproof. Over time the sealant will become loose or break down which allows air and moisture in. This can lead to condensation to form within the double-glazing device. This is an indication of a damaged sealant and requires replacement. Condensation is most common in multi paned windows and is usually noticed as a fogging effect between the glass. This is due to the fact that the inner panes of a multi-pane window contain a spacer bar that is filled with desiccant, which is a chemical that absorbs any moisture that gets trapped between the glass. If the seal is damaged by even the slightest chip or crack, the insulation properties of a multi-paned window will be diminished and you'll notice windows appear cloudy on an overcast day. This issue is less likely to happen with the latest replacement windows since they are manufactured using Warm Edge technology. This reduces thermal transfer along the glass's perimeter. This is accomplished by using vinyl or a neoprene spacer that is a single piece and is flexible enough to accommodate the expansion and contracting of the glass. This will not only prolong the lifespan of your IG unit but also prevent the build-up of condensation between the panes. Installing slim double glazing units inside their homes of the past is a popular method to bring them up to date without altering the appearance of the frame. These units are constructed to fit into rebates that were originally intended for single glazing of 4-5 mm. However, they don't always fit exactly and can be difficult to clear. The manufacturers of these units promise an eyeline of 8-10mm, however they employ a 'warm edge' spacer bar that reduces the visibility. To get this sightline, the sealant at the back of the unit has to be reduced in size. This could have a major impact on the IGU's ability to withstand gas and moisture loss, which could lead to premature IGU failure. These units will not meet the thermal performance requirements of Part 2 and 3. This requires a minimum sealing depth of 8mm above the spacer bar. This reduces the thermal efficiency by around 10 percent. The units are then backed by the manufacturer to meet this requirement. However these tests are not conducted on these narrow cavity units.
